Technical Description

This CNC lathe features a 23.6-inch swing and a machining length of 32.9 inches, accommodating workpieces up to 15.4 inches in turning diameter. It supports bar stock with a maximum diameter of 3.5 inches, clamped securely in a 12-inch chuck. Powered by a 40 hp motor, the spindle delivers up to 2,500 RPM, enabling efficient and versatile turning operations. The inclusion of a tailstock enhances workpiece support for extended turning or drilling processes, improving machining stability and accuracy.
